核因子κB抑制蛋白E抗体产品介绍:background: IKBKE is a noncanonical I-kappa-B (see MIM 164008) kinase (IKK) that is essential for regulating antiviral signaling pathways. IKBKE has also been identified as a breast cancer (MIM 114480) oncogene and is amplified and overexpressed in over 30% of breast carcinomas and breast cancer cell lines (Hutti et al., 2009 [PubMed 19481526]).[supplied by OMIM, Oct 2009]. Function: Phosphorylates inhibitors of NF-kappa-B thus leading to the dissociation of the inhibitor/NF-kappa-B complex and ultimately the degradation of the inhibitor. May play a special role in the immune response. Protects cells against DNA damage-induced cell death. Subunit: May interact with MAVS/IPS1. Interacts with AZI2. Interacts with SIKE1. Interacts with TICAM1/TRIF, IRF3 and DDX58/RIG-I, interactions are disrupted by the interaction between IKBKE and SIKE1. Interacts with TOPORS; induced by DNA damage. Interacts with CYLD. Subcellular Location: 核因子κB抑制蛋白E抗体Cytoplasm. Nucleus. Nucleus, PML body. Tissue Specificity: Highly expressed in spleen followed by thymus, peripheral blood leukocytes, pancreas, placenta. Weakly expressed in lung, kidney, prostate, ovary and colon. Post-translational modifications: Autophosphorylated and phosphorylated by IKBKB/IKKB. Sumoylation by TOPORS upon DNA damage is required for protection of cells against DNA damage-induced cell death. Desumoylated by SENP1. Similarity: Belongs to the protein kinase superfamily. Ser/Thr protein kinase family. I-kappa-B kinase subfamily. Contains 1 protein kinase domain. I kappa B kinase epsilon(IKKe)也是丝氨酸/苏氨酸蛋白激酶家族.可以磷酸化IkB,从而激活NF-kB通路,促进NF-kB核移位,并*终降解NF-kB的抑制剂. IKKe可表达在很多组织细胞中;胸腺、胰腺、脾、胎盘、外周血白细胞,也可少量表达在肺、肾、前列腺癌、卵巢、结肠。但*多表达在乳腺肿瘤上,IKBKE在人类乳腺癌中明显高表达,这种新的乳腺癌易感基因在肿瘤的形成和发展中起着及其关键的作用。IKBKE蛋白不同于乳腺癌易感基因BRCA1和BRCA2,是先天具有的。带有这些遗传变异的这些基因的核因子κB抑制蛋白E抗体女性会增加早发乳腺癌的风险。
